Does U.S. FOODS, INC. sponsor H-1B visas?
Yes. U.S. FOODS, INC. filed 21 certified H-1B LCAs between FY2020 and FY2023, with a median base salary of $117,670.

U.S. FOODS, INC. H-1B salary distribution
Annualized base salary on certified LCAs. Excludes bonus and stock.
- Lowest
- $92,106
- 25th
- $110,000
- Median
- $117,670
- Average
- $120,011
- 90th
- $132,000
- Highest
- $182,000
Based on 21 certified base wages, annualized.
